>> Using Lua gsub(), I need to replace something like:
>>
>>  string.gsub([[\xmlraw{#1}{.}]], "%", "\\letterpercent")
>
> Double it: %%
>
> See also https://www.lua.org/manual/5.3/manual.html#6.4.1 , but the
> mention of %% is a bit hidden.
